Enhancing the Effectiveness of Penflufen by using a Plant Booster
2025 - IRG/WP 25-20759
Penflufen (Preventol® A 800) is a modern pyrazole fungicide which has been approved by the US EPA for the use in wood protection in 2018. Penflufen is an inhibitor of the succinate dehydrogenase (SDHI). It is highly efficient against wood decaying basidiomycetes fungi.
